Microfilaments are the smallest of the three parts of the cytoskeleton, as they are only around seven nanometers in diameter. These helically shaped filaments are made up of G-actin proteins.

WebThe cytoskeleton is the framework of the cell which forms the structural supporting component. Microtubules are the largest element of the cytoskeleton. The walls of the microtubule are made of polymerized dimers of α-tubulin and β-tubulin, two globular proteins.
